Gamification, the application of game-design elements and game principles in non-game contexts, has become a dominant force across numerous industries. From marketing and education to health and fitness, companies are leveraging the power of rewards, competition, and progress tracking to motivate users and drive desired behaviors. This trend is directly linked to the success of platforms like spinogambino, which inherently rely on these principles. The core loop of engagement typically involves completing tasks, earning rewards, and unlocking new content, much like a traditional video game. However, the rewards aren't always purely virtual; they can also include tangible benefits, exclusive access, or even opportunities for financial gain, depending on the platform’s architecture.
The psychological basis for gamification’s effectiveness is rooted in our innate desire for achievement, recognition, and progression. The dopamine rush associated with achieving a goal, even a small one, reinforces the behavior and encourages continued engagement. Platforms like spinogambino skillfully tap into this neurological reward system, creating a compelling and addictive experience for users. This isn't necessarily a negative phenomenon; when used responsibly, gamification can be a powerful tool for positive change and self-improvement. The key lies in striking a balance between engagement and sustainability, ensuring that the rewards are meaningful and the goals are attainable.
Understanding the Mechanics of Engagement
A closer look at the mechanics employed by platforms like spinogambino reveals several key elements that contribute to their success. These include randomized rewards, limited-time events, social leaderboards, and personalized challenges. Randomized rewards, often in the form of loot boxes or virtual prizes, create a sense of anticipation and excitement, encouraging users to continue playing in the hope of striking it lucky. Limited-time events generate a sense of urgency and scarcity, motivating users to participate before the opportunity is lost. Social leaderboards foster competition and encourage users to strive for higher rankings, while personalized challenges cater to individual skill levels and preferences.
These mechanics are often interwoven to create a complex and engaging system that keeps users hooked. For instance, a limited-time event might offer exclusive rewards that can only be obtained by completing a series of personalized challenges. Furthermore, the social aspect of the game – the ability to compare scores with friends, collaborate on tasks, or share achievements – adds another layer of engagement and encourages users to invite others to join the platform. This viral growth potential is a significant advantage for platforms like spinogambino, as it allows them to expand their user base organically.
| Feature | Engagement Impact |
|---|---|
| Randomized Rewards | Increased playtime and spending. |
| Limited-Time Events | Urgency and rapid participation. |
| Social Leaderboards | Competition and social interaction. |
| Personalized Challenges | Targeted progression and skill development. |
The effective implementation of these mechanics is crucial for maintaining user interest and preventing churn. Platforms must continuously innovate and introduce new challenges and rewards to keep the experience fresh and engaging. Failure to do so can lead to user fatigue and a decline in activity.

The Role of Influencer Marketing
Influencer marketing has become a dominant force in the gaming industry, with companies increasingly turning to popular streamers and YouTubers to promote their products. These influencers have a loyal following and are seen as trusted sources of information, making them incredibly effective at reaching target audiences. When an influencer recommends a game like spinogambino, it can generate significant buzz and drive a surge in downloads and registrations. However, it’s crucial that influencer marketing campaigns are authentic and transparent. Users are quick to spot inauthentic endorsements, which can damage a brand’s reputation.
Successful influencer marketing campaigns typically involve collaborating with influencers who genuinely enjoy the game and whose audience aligns with the target demographic. The influencer should be given creative freedom to develop content that resonates with their followers, rather than being forced to adhere to a rigid script. Transparency is also key; influencers should clearly disclose that their content is sponsored, in accordance with advertising regulations.

The Economic Implications of Spinogambino and Similar Platforms
The economic impact of platforms like spinogambino is significant and multifaceted. Beyond the direct revenue generated through in-app purchases and subscriptions, these platforms contribute to a broader ecosystem of related industries, including esports, game development, and content creation. The rise of free-to-play gaming models, often employing microtransactions, has fundamentally altered the traditional gaming business model, creating new opportunities for monetization. However, this model has also been subject to criticism, with concerns raised about the potential for predatory practices and the exploitation of vulnerable players.
The increasing popularity of esports, competitive video gaming, represents another significant economic force. Esports tournaments attract large audiences, both online and in-person, generating revenue through sponsorships, advertising, and ticket sales. Platforms like spinogambino often support esports initiatives, recognizing the potential for brand exposure and community engagement.
